Svg text width wrap. If it can't find one, or that ...

Svg text width wrap. If it can't find one, or that behavior needs to be overridden, they can manually be specified using . Utilities for controlling how text wraps within an element. In CSS, this area is called the "inner box", and is the area inside the margins and padding. " SVG text wrapping The wrap function below is based on one by Mike Bostock. shape ( ), . . FailedCount} tests failed. The support for any text is already "stretching" that definition, possibly because of accessibility (screen readers) and usability (text selection) reasons, and possibly more. Is there a way to do it? I don't want to We can flow text along a curved line with three tools built right into SVG: , and . On fugitive sheets, however, each SVG is generated on-the-fly by blobshape, making graphics editors a non-starter. Obviously, the effects of these dimensions must be reversed for vertical text, such as some Asian scripts and normally-horizontal scripts that are being rendered vertically for stylistic I would like to display a &lt;text&gt; in SVG what would auto-line-wrap to the container &lt;rect&gt; the same way as HTML text fills &lt;div&gt; elements. Width and Height This proposal is based on the geometric dimensions of width and height of the text rendering area. This project is part of #CreateWeekly, my attempt to create something new publicly every week in 2020. The inline-size property method to wrap text is an extension to pre-formatted SVG text where the author simply gives a limit to the width or height of the block of text; thus the use of the ‘x’ and ‘y’ attributes along with the direction and text-anchor properties to position the first line of text. The <text> SVG element draws a graphics element consisting of text. It's possible to apply a gradient, pattern, clipping path, mask, or filter to <text>, like any other SVG graphics element. By default, only the spacing between characters is adjusted, but the glyph size can also be Dec 17, 2025 · However, centering text perfectly within a rectangle (both horizontally and vertically) can be tricky, especially when dealing with dynamic content, word wrap, or preventing overflow. Sep 18, 2025 · The textLength attribute, available on SVG <text> and <tspan> elements, lets you specify the width of the space into which the text will draw. call(wrap, width, dyAdjust, lineHeightEms, lineHeightSquishFactor, splitOnHyphen, centreVertically) Using two SVGs and `shape-outside` to wrap text inside a shape. In this example, the first column shows normal wrapped text, the second column shows text that is resized to fill the available space, and the third column shows the default SVG behavior. PassedCount} tests passed. $ {$root. The product name can be found on the product, on the box, or in the user manual. height ( ). width ( ), and . call(wrap, width, dyAdjust, lineHeightEms, lineHeightSquishFactor, splitOnHyphen, centreVertically) The <text> element needs x and y attributes It's necessary to As a member of the medac group, we combine decades of experience with cutting-edge technologies Cricut Design Space Download Cricut ® software Find your Cricut product in the list below and follow the instructions to download the software. But still, with Nov 19, 2025 · D3plus automatically detects if there is a <rect> or <circle> element placed directly before the <text> container element in DOM, and uses that element's shape and dimensions to wrap the text. SVG text wrapping The wrap function below is based on one by Mike Bostock. Dec 22, 2021 · Wrapping text to the inside of a shape, like so, is a little more fiddly: If you need a decorative piece of copy set inside a shape, your best bet remains creating it in your graphics editor of choice and inling the resulting SVG. It takes a D3 selector of text elements and wraps the text into tspan elements. run. Unlike HTML/CSS, which has built-in tools for text alignment and wrapping, SVG requires more manual work. "speak": "MyCorp test results: $ {$root. The user agent will ensure that the text does not extend farther than that distance, using the method or methods specified by the lengthAdjust attribute. While this might sound philosophical, probably the reason why text wrapping wasn't originally included in the SVG standard is because it was meant to be a language for describing graphics, not content. svg-text Measure and wrap text into lines for SVG in the browser. With a D3 text selection called text, you can call the function like this: text. uwpr, qf5h, 2pvyq, rnmvyw, o1mrv, hqfl, xlnu, pdffz, y1fl8r, 9hwz,